Hon Hai Gained USD7.93 Billion In June 2011

July 14, 2011
Business | Gadgets & Electronics

Taiwan's Hon Hai Precision Industry has published its operating results for June 2011, stating that its operating revenue during the month reached NTD228.4 billion, which was about USD7.93 billion, a new height over the past six months.

The company said that the growth was mainly because of the growing demands for consumer electronic products such as tablet computers, as well as PCs.

Statistics showed that in June 2011, Hon Hai's operating revenue increased by 15.6% compared with the same period of last year and it also increased by 13.88% compared with the previous month. A representative from the company said that the strong demand for consumer electronic products and PCs promoted the company's performance. He said that there are indications showing that the market demands in May and June this year were not so weak as before.

During the second quarter of 2011, Hon Hai's operating revenue increased by 23.2% year-on-year to NTD633 billion, about USD21.98 billion. Terry Guo, chairman of Hon Hai, said that the company will see an annual growth of at least 15% over the next five year, and smart TVs and smartphones will be the two major engines. Hon Hai is reportedly the first to produce the Google-branded TV products.

Guo predicted that with Hon Hai's one plant in Shenzhen being moved to Chengdu and the growing of its capacity, the company's operating revenue will continue to increase in the second half of 2011.
